Output 6a7453ee32baca4646fc79a15d4fdc008c9b0b19ea477b4a0fce6d728325aa78:23

value
2505614
script pubkey
OP_0 OP_PUSHBYTES_20 e05e43e9746508d4316cf92b45028b966a6f049e
address
bc1qup0y86t5v5ydgvtvly452q5tje4x7py753scls
transaction
6a7453ee32baca4646fc79a15d4fdc008c9b0b19ea477b4a0fce6d728325aa78
spent
true